Apache Zeppelin是一个开源的数据分析和可视化工具,它提供了一个交互式的笔记本界面,可以在其中编写和执行数据分析代码,并将结果以多种形式展示出来。要将整个报告发布到网站,可以按照以下步骤进行操作:
- 在Zeppelin中编写和执行代码:打开Zeppelin的笔记本界面,创建一个新的笔记本或打开一个已有的笔记本。在笔记本中编写和执行数据分析代码,可以使用多种编程语言,如Python、R、Scala等。
- 创建报告:在Zeppelin中,可以使用Markdown语法创建报告。在代码执行结果的上方或下方添加Markdown单元格,编写报告的内容,包括标题、段落、列表、表格等。
- 添加可视化图表:Zeppelin支持多种可视化图表库,如Highcharts、ECharts等。在代码执行结果的上方或下方添加可视化单元格,编写绘图代码,生成各种图表来展示数据分析结果。
- 导出报告:在Zeppelin中,可以将整个笔记本导出为不同格式的文件,如HTML、PDF、Markdown等。选择导出格式,并设置导出选项,如页面布局、字体样式等。
- 发布到网站:将导出的报告文件上传到网站服务器上,并配置相应的访问权限和链接地址。可以使用FTP工具或者命令行工具将文件上传到服务器,然后通过浏览器访问报告的链接地址即可查看。
Apache Zeppelin的优势在于其交互式的笔记本界面和丰富的数据分析和可视化功能,适用于数据科学家、分析师和开发人员进行数据探索、模型开发和报告展示等工作。对于使用腾讯云的用户,推荐使用腾讯云的云服务器(CVM)来部署Zeppelin,并结合腾讯云的云数据库(TencentDB)和对象存储(COS)等服务来存储和管理数据。具体的腾讯云产品介绍和链接地址可以参考腾讯云官方文档或咨询腾讯云客服人员。